蔡穎-《APS走向實踐》書解讀之三:供應、計劃排程、供應鏈優化

urinator發表於2010-04-13

一、有效維持供應

就像及時交貨給客戶一樣,補充必需的物料來製造產品同樣重要。實際上,補貨和履約變得一樣複雜。

如何補貨?

所謂的補貨策略是何時應當補充庫存?每次補貨多少?維持多少庫存才是合時的?因為往往客戶要求的交貨時間比補貨的提前期要短。必須持有一定的庫存水平。監測庫存水平來驅動補貨。有兩種監測庫存水平的方式,一個定期監測和連續監測。都是檢查是否低於訂貨點OPQ,下達補貨訂單。定期監測補貨比連續監測補貨需要更高的庫存水平。傳統上,利用週轉箱系統(兩箱法)可以提供連續的監測補貨。現在,可以利用計算機庫存控制系統就可以連續監測自動補貨。從定期監測轉到連續監測的補貨策略展示了可以資訊科技代替庫存,節省了大量成本。

如何決定訂貨量?

訂單量的多少取決於兩種成本,一個是訂單成本是訂單處理和收貨的費用;一個是庫存持有成本是儲存成本。這兩種成本之間是相互排斥的,增加訂單量可以減少訂單成本,但增加了庫存量導致儲存成本增加。EOQ經濟訂貨量使用數學模型可以平衡出最低的總成本的最佳訂貨量。但是EOQ給出的答案是有侷限的,它只是區域性的優化,沒有考慮更高層次的減少成本的機會。

如何維持安全庫存?

實際上EOQ並沒有給變化流出緩衝空間,解決方案是保持一定的安全庫存,因為供應鏈的變化性,安全庫存也不能完全避免斷貨。
  
幸運的是在大多數的情況下,變化性處於正態分佈,極端的數值只是小概率事件。安全庫存所能做到的最好的事是把缺貨減少到可接受的程度。
  
一般來說,要確定客戶服務水平CSL(準時供貨率)在90%以上,然後,調整安全庫存來達到這個水平。安全庫存涉及到經濟上的權衡。一般要考慮五個因素:

涉及到有許多產品的訂單的準時供貨率會較低,因為要完成整張訂單的概率相當於訂單下的多個產品的履約率的乘積。在加上採購的每一個的變數。所以客戶就努力控制這種變數,把問題推向上游,並在過程中放大需求。就會導致惡性迴圈。這就體現了供應鏈的複雜性和不穩定性。

如何精益補貨?

使供應鏈流動儘量平穩,應使補貨系統和履約系統的變化一致。必須努力和那些提供關鍵原材料供應商合作來運營JIT補貨。對於大批量的供應的商品可以通過電子目錄、電子交易市場尋找供應商。

精益改變了生產方式和供貨方式,即使用小批量頻繁的運輸來減少庫存,JIT需要和供應商緊密合作,利用簡單的看板技術簡化了訂購方式減少了供應鏈的複雜性,利用穩定迴圈的看板來減少供應鏈的變化性。但是,JIT也造成了供應鏈的脆弱,在供應鏈上任何干擾都會使整條鏈停止運作。雖然JIT在某些方面也有它的侷限性。但在合適的生產環境下,運用適當,JIT可以帶來巨大的改善。精益的追求展示了減少供應鏈的複雜性和變化性的努力。

配送補貨計劃是個困難的問題,一直以來,供應鏈中的零售店和供應商之間連線非常困難。第一代的補貨計劃是寄銷,轉移了庫存地點的控制。庫存延伸到零售店。現在流行的是VMI供應商管理庫存,轉移貨物的所有權。生產商會對貨物的銷售有更好的瞭解,更好地計劃供應。

QR快速反應計劃可以幫助穩定零售點的物流,結合了JIT技術和實時監測POS庫存技術。
CR連續補貨計劃結合了QR快速反應和VMI在一起,引入了共同預測,這樣的話,生產商和零售商可以合併對客戶的需求的理解從而更好地預測未來銷售。
   
有效消費者反應ECR計劃是加入了品類管理,依據滿足客戶需求而對產品組合來組織相應的促銷和補貨活動。

以上所有的計劃都是用來對付供應鏈的複雜性和變化性,現在最流行的是CPFR協同計劃、預測和補貨。它汲取前面的計劃的精華,依賴於高階的、基於網際網路工具來收集需求和供應的資訊,促使供應鏈成員企業協同庫存的決定從而在整個供應鏈中穩定貨物的流動。

二、優化的供應排程

供應鏈計劃就是要解決(1),決定我們需要生產什麼產品?(2)決定每一個步驟所需要的時間?(3)安排計劃每一步驟順序和時間完成。

計劃取決於所使用的軟體,根據軟體的不同,供應排程實際使用的方法和目標差別很大。如ERP企業資源計劃系統、APS高階計劃與排程系統、精益看板拉動系統和模擬系統。需要切記的是它們是互相補充的,各有自己的優缺點,最好的方法是把它們結合起來是你的計劃更完善,更加適應供應鏈的複雜性和變化性。
 
供應排程有兩大類前向排程和後向排程,後向排程用的較多,它可以使計劃完工日期和需求的日期一致,然後倒序確定每道工序的日期。

如何用ERP的計劃?

作為企業的核心繫統,ERP企業資源計劃就是使用了後向式計劃,先把需求預測的結果轉入分銷資源計劃DRP,即從客戶的需求交貨期倒推出產品何時運出。DRP把需要的出貨的日期轉入主生產計劃MPS,MPS決定產品何時開始生產以趕上交貨期。接下來MPS把生產日期轉如物料需求計劃MRP決定何時訂購原材料。最後再由能力需求計劃CRP來決定何時需要必要的人力和裝置來完成工作。
   
但是ERP系統的不足之處影響了計劃的質量。特別是ERP系統完全依賴後向排程的特點。這意味著所有系統排出的都是最晚日期。但是,有時候,早點生產也會節約成本。ERP系統沒有考慮約束條件(能力約束、物料約束),無法幫助決定如何優化安排生產。幸運的是,新一代的APS高階計劃排程系統以成為ERP系統強大排程能力的強有力的補充。

如用APS系統來優化?

APS系統使用分級計劃,通過需求計劃來產生預測的數,驅動主計劃,然後尋找出最優的採購計劃、生產計劃與排程、運輸配送計劃。通過優化規則反覆持續修正,識別出滿足需求的成本效益最大化的計劃方案。

APS計劃排程模型的強大之處在於變化可以從兩個方向傳播,如採購計劃的變動和庫存的約束到生產計劃的可行性。APS系統可以探索各種“假設分析”,模擬不同的情景,從而發現物料短缺、故障及其它擾亂生產的情況下所造成的可能的後果。APS系統可以根據目標來找出最優化的計劃,使用各種演算法規則來找出滿足需求的最佳的計劃方案。如工廠的一般條件是準時交貨而不要加班。如果有幾個工廠同時參與計劃,APS系統可以用規則找到優先考慮的工廠;在選擇運輸方式和承運商,APS系統可以應用靈活的評判標準等。

APS系統不僅僅是排程,它可以智慧的應對材料短缺、生產能力不足、不同的配送方式,做出反應來保證已確定的需求。APS可以根據訂單的大小、利潤率、客戶的重要性、延期交貨的懲罰等等來區分訂單的優先次序。APS系統也可以找出任何工廠的最高利潤的產品組合來決定何時外包和配送,並做出其他超出工廠基本排程以外的決定。

APS系統通常和ERP整合在一起運用,這就需要資料的介面,隨著系統的開放性和資料的格式標準化,整合變得容易。但是,在ERP系統內建APS功能已大勢所趨。

如何用Lean系統來執行響應?

精益系統的主要內容是JIT及時生產、均衡化生產、連續流處理、節拍TAKT時間、拉動式排程、自動化、彈性人員配置。

精益系統的執行的核心原則:把類似的產品或服務組合起來形成價值流;使價值流從頭到尾都要順暢;在流動的斷點建立產品拉動系統;柔性運作以符合顧客需求;在單點匯入確定顧客需求的資訊,在流程的越後面匯入越好;以標準化運作打下彈性的基礎;儘可能在靠近異常發生點處發現並消除異常狀況。

精益在供應鏈的應用是建立一個單一的訂單起始點來控制整個供應流程,精益常把這點叫“調節器”。理想的點是在終端客戶得到服務的地方;把補充物品的需求訊號用低噪音的資訊科技頻繁發出,越簡單越好。消除資訊傳送到供應流中的各個節點的集中的計劃體系,避免計劃體系將矛盾的指令發給系統的各個部分,供應流中各個地方的經理為解決自己眼前的問題而根本無視這些指令,使得情況越來越糟;採用精益物流技術從“調節器”那一點開始沿供應鏈上溯,在每一點少量而頻繁地補充。靠大量低頻率的送貨可以降低總成本的常規概念是完全錯誤的。這又是該扔到垃圾箱的批量的概念了;改變供應佈局,建立快速反應的體系。把生產和配送地點放在儘可能接近消費者的地方。精益的規則是:1,對尚未成熟的或客戶定製量大的產品,要靠近技術中心。2,一般的產品應放在銷售區域內成本因素較低的地方。3,需求非常穩定的,標準化的,基本的,勞動密集型產品放在全球成本較低的地方。

如何用模擬模擬模型來驗證和調整?

APS系統的模型也有一定的侷限性,如APS系統產生的很多最優方案主要建立在數學技術上,而模型也不是完全反映現實的,APS系統的假設的引數是固定的、已知的。而供應鏈充滿著不確定性,我們就應該使用變化的引數多模擬執行幾次來決定引數的變化的影響從而修正結果。

而模擬模擬沒有這個限制,它通過執行一系列蒙特卡羅替代法把變化性考慮進去,產生的輸出預計結果是一種分佈而不僅僅是一個固定的數。如可以分析價格、需求、供應等的隨機變化帶來的影響。模擬可以幫助管理供應鏈的不確定的風險,可以使APS系統具備抗干擾能力。如果你想有97%的概率來準時完成計劃,你需要承諾的完成日期是多少。因為完成日期的提前和延期的不確定性是一種分佈。

模擬模擬提供了高度視覺化的模型,包括了圖形顯示工具,可以直觀看到你的商業模式、供應鏈運作過程、工廠的庫存、裝置、計劃排程結果、履約、補貨等狀態。

尤其是工廠的動態排程中,採用模擬模擬的探索法(爬山)來提高運算效率,但這不是最優的結果。

現在,很多APS系統已經融入了許多模擬模擬技術,通過對APS的結果進行視覺化的展現和驗證,並可以進行人機互動的調整,更加適用於動態複雜的現實。

如何整合供應鏈計劃排程?

每個公司互相獨立地計劃其生產經營,以致於它們各自的計劃在執行時保持一致的可能性實際為零,各管各個計劃會導致供應鏈失敗,實際上,每個公司的計劃中都包含對其他公司的猜測,而它們的計劃又成為其它公司猜測的目標,嚴重的、影響整個供應鏈的績效。在新的基於供應鏈競爭的世界裡,獨立的計劃就沒有任何優勢的可能性。

供應商放置多餘的庫存來應付對客戶的突然需求,而客戶也要放置同樣的庫存原材料來防止供應商的的供應短缺,在這個環節的兩端都考慮了對不確定性的緩衝。重複的緩衝使供應鏈的總成本增加。

供應鏈中的合作伙伴需要相互合作來減少不確定性,共同預測、協同計劃使獨立的需求資料偏差變得很小,從而使整個供應鏈的計劃人員計算相關需求,共同預測可以消除多餘的安全庫存,減少了總成本。這就是用資訊來取代庫存的最好的詮釋。

APS系統可以提供整合不同的公司的計劃平臺,模擬模擬模型可以使你的供應鏈的合作伙伴建立共享的模型。如可以決定在供應鏈的何處放置安全庫存最佳。一環扣一環的順序計劃容易被放大,環節間的相互連線的同步計劃更有效率,這就需要跨越公司間的協同計劃勢在必然。雖然,在技術上協同計劃可以通過網際網路的XML標準來發布並隨時更新共享的計劃,但是,挑戰並不在技術層面,困難的是資訊共享的層面,讓供應商和客戶充分的互相信任協作不太容易,但通過APS技術的共同的、併發的優化計劃在供應鏈的運用已是不可逆轉的潮流。

三、設計供應鏈優化

如何選擇戰略?

戰略對供應鏈來說是較新的概念,在新的競爭中,需要考慮成本效益最大化和準時的方式交貨,這就需要把供應鏈作為公司的戰略核心。現在,很少有公司在這方面有像樣的戰略
,供應鏈發展的速度如此迅速,以致於許多公司才剛剛開始制定戰略。但是,缺乏戰略給供應鏈管理提供了巨大機會,只要有個比較好的戰略並持久地堅持實行,就可能在競爭中領先。

供應鏈戰略的最核心的是在靈活性和效率之間權衡。如增加靈活性需要公司增加安全庫存和預留產能。而提高效率需要儘量降低安全庫存和預留的產能。

達到供應鏈的雙贏,有一個上限,這就叫效率邊界。當用新的方法提升供應鏈的能力時,邊界也擴充套件了。也就是我們要尋找最佳點。權衡取決於公司的戰略定位、定位取決於產品、價格、服務。如果都想做好,沒有重點就等於沒有戰略。我們不可能避免做出取捨,可以在選擇重點,體現差異化。

所以公司定位影響供應鏈的戰略,如價格和成熟的產品就應偏向效率性戰略。而創新的產品和服務就偏向靈活性了。採用交迭的戰略,可以對不同的產品或不同的客戶,選擇三種不同的交貨戰略。如1,工廠-客戶邊庫-客戶。2,工廠-中央倉-客戶。3,工廠-中央倉-配送中心-客戶。

從簡單的開始走向成功,一些成功的公司就運用了多種供應鏈戰略。如果你從一個簡單清晰的戰略開始,用輔助的技術使它複雜化之前掌握它的話,成功的機會就會很大。

如何設計供應鏈?

首先要設定供應鏈設計範圍,在新的設計下,整合越多供應鏈,就越有競爭力,但是,管理難度會加大。應聚焦在供應鏈的核心,如第一層供應商。

在範圍內選擇合作伙伴,要考慮幾個因素:如業務的大小;增加的附加值;相互的依賴性;共同的戰略;合作的意願等。

要專注於自己的核心能力,當設計一條更好的供應鏈時,要知道自己的角色和核心能力。需瞭解自己的能力,在設計時,看看能否外包,如果不能外包,就有可能是你的核心能力。

從建立現有的供應鏈的工作模型開始,在白板上,以最快的速度共同瞭解現有的供應鏈實際運作情況,讓經理們需要建立第一個模型,使用簡單的圖示和敘述。

尋找提升表現的機會,一旦在製作模型的過程中達成一致,就應該討論如何改進供應鏈了。如哪些需要關掉,重建,轉移等。目標只是為了探索這些目的並不是為了作決定,而是選擇要在正式的模型中測量。需要正式的模型來解決哪些組合和配置會帶來的好處。

依靠專業建立模型的人員來收集資訊,建立數學模型和模擬模型:如供應商、原材料、價格、提前期。客戶的地點、對產品的需求。產品的材料清單、資源清單、尺寸、重量和包裝、運輸的限制。運營中所消耗材料、所生產的產品。設施的地點和固定成本,支援的生產(時間和成本),生產運營的能力。可選擇的模式、每個模式的時間、成本和能力。
專業建立模型的人員還需要對每個選項進行詳細研究,如工廠的產能的上下限。

如何優化供應鏈?

最好的設計來自優化程式,需要在數學的優化程式和模擬模型之間選擇。如供應鏈較複雜,想要了解如何工作的,這就需要模擬模型。如需要作決策了,需要優化程式選擇最佳的配置。

優化程式有幾種形式,APS系統包含了多個優化程式,可以選用APS外掛在供應鏈設計時單獨使用。優化程式是從約束開始設計的,所有的輸入都是採用約束的形式,約束constraints 是優化程式的術語,是描述供應鏈改變的選擇。另一個的輸入是目標函式objective function,用來反映設計的目標的程式。優化程式把約束作為輸入並用線性規劃的變數來找出最符合目標的設計。約束有幾種形式,主要約束是:需求約束、資源約束、選項約束、限制約束等。.目的函式提供了目標,是優化設計的結果,如總成本最低或最高訂單履行率。

APS系統的優化可以對多個目標加權,可以在多個目標找到最佳的平衡點。最簡單的方法是把其中一個作為約束,來優化其它的其它的數量。如把最低訂單履約率作為約束,來優化成本。97%的訂單履約率花費的成本太高了。在來調整履約率。

成本和利潤是個很好的目標,成本可能會使短期利益,而忽略了長期的銷售額的影響。最理想的目標函式司是統一在利潤目標之下。但是利潤還要考慮價格、折扣和非生產成本因素。不如成本比較簡單。

供應鏈設計是個重複的過程,設計供應鏈必須經過多次的假設分析,根據需求的變數來測試設計,觀察表現。如果是設計一個高度靈活的供應鏈時,可能就要對設計模型進行模擬。

模擬工具通過對變化性的分析驗證設計,數學的優化程式的缺點可以用模擬工具的優點來克服。模擬可以對可能的數值算出分佈值,而不是單獨的固定的值,從而在需求,供應和其它引數的變化中得到設計是否可靠。模擬的另外的優點是它不侷限於線上性關係下。如價格的折扣和數量的非線性關係的影響。

可以使用兩種模型來尋找最佳設計。但是,模擬在最優解決方案有侷限性,最好的組合是優化程式產生一個或多個優化的設計模型,模擬工具則對最好的幾個候選方案驗證和精細調整。

我們可能會在眾多供應鏈軟體中迷失方向,不知如何選擇。我們應該去了解供應鏈管理的知識,建立自己的供應鏈的發展戰略,建立適合自己的實際情況模型,逐步結合軟體來規劃供應鏈的物流,目標是供應立鏈最大化利潤。新的設計應該有所回報,計算ROI不是現在的市場上運營的供應鏈的表現,而是供應鏈預計未來的表現。

來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/7942439/viewspace-659527/,如需轉載,請註明出處,否則將追究法律責任。

相關文章